What Is PCGIN?
The Pulse Crop Genetic Improvement Network (PCGIN) is one of 5 GINs funded by the Department for Environment, Food & Rural Affairs (Defra). The network facilitates knowledge exchange between research organisations and industry stakeholders in the UK. The research is informed by problems ‘in the field’ and the participating research organisations provide genetics expertise and resources to breeders, growers and end-users for future commercialization.
Furthermore, PCGIN provides links with, and involvement in, legume crop research programmes world-wide.
